Системное администрирование — это ключевая область в информационных технологиях, которая охватывает управление, настройку и поддержку компьютерных систем и сетей. Основная цель системного администратора заключается в обеспечении стабильной работы IT-инфраструктуры, что включает в себя как аппаратное, так и программное обеспечение. В этой статье мы рассмотрим основные аспекты системного администрирования, его задачи, инструменты и лучшие практики.
Первое, что нужно понять, это обязанности системного администратора. Основные задачи включают:
При выполнении этих задач системный администратор использует различные инструменты и технологии. Например, для управления серверами могут применяться такие инструменты, как Ansible, Puppet или Chef. Эти системы автоматизации позволяют упростить процесс настройки и управления большим количеством серверов. Также важным аспектом является использование систем мониторинга, таких как Zabbix или Nagios, которые помогают отслеживать состояние оборудования и программного обеспечения в режиме реального времени.
Следующий важный аспект — это безопасность информационных систем. Системные администраторы должны обеспечивать защиту данных от несанкционированного доступа и кибератак. Это включает в себя настройку межсетевых экранов (firewall),антивирусных программ, а также регулярное обновление программного обеспечения для устранения уязвимостей. Кроме того, важно проводить обучение сотрудников по вопросам безопасности, чтобы минимизировать риски, связанные с человеческим фактором.
Еще одной важной задачей является управление пользователями и правами доступа. Системные администраторы создают учетные записи пользователей, устанавливают пароли и определяют уровни доступа к различным ресурсам. Это помогает гарантировать, что только авторизованные пользователи имеют доступ к критически важным данным и системам. Использование групповых политик и ролей также позволяет упростить управление правами доступа.
Резервное копирование и восстановление данных — это еще одна ключевая функция системного администрирования. Регулярное создание резервных копий данных позволяет защитить информацию от потерь в случае сбоя оборудования или программного обеспечения. Системные администраторы должны разрабатывать и тестировать стратегии резервного копирования, чтобы гарантировать, что данные могут быть восстановлены в случае необходимости. Это может включать как локальные, так и облачные решения для хранения резервных копий.
Кроме того, системные администраторы должны быть готовы к устранению неполадок. Это включает в себя диагностику проблем с оборудованием и программным обеспечением, а также работу с пользователями для выявления и решения их проблем. Умение быстро и эффективно решать проблемы является важным навыком для системного администратора, так как это напрямую влияет на производительность и удовлетворенность пользователей.
В заключение, системное администрирование — это многогранная и динамичная область, требующая от специалистов широких знаний и навыков. Системные администраторы играют важную роль в обеспечении стабильной работы IT-инфраструктуры, и их работа имеет большое значение для успешной деятельности любой организации. Постоянное обучение и адаптация к новым технологиям и вызовам являются неотъемлемой частью этой профессии. Важно помнить, что системное администрирование — это не только технические навыки, но и умение работать в команде, общаться с пользователями и находить решения в сложных ситуациях.